What Features Should You Consider When Choosing an Electric Bike Trainer?
When choosing an electric bike trainer, consider features such as resistance type, compatibility, connectivity options, adjustability, build quality, and noise level.
- Resistance Type
- Compatibility
- Connectivity Options
- Adjustability
- Build Quality
- Noise Level
Understanding the significance of each feature helps you make an informed decision.
-
Resistance Type: The resistance type refers to how the trainer creates resistance against pedaling. Common types include magnetic, fluid, and direct drive. Magnetic trainers use resistance magnets to create friction, while fluid trainers use a fluid-filled chamber, providing a more realistic ride feel. Direct drive trainers eliminate the rear wheel, directly attaching the bike to the trainer, which allows for more accurate power measurements. How Does Resistance Type Affect Your Training Experience?
Resistance type significantly affects your training experience. Different types of resistance include magnetic, fluid, and air resistance. Each offers distinct characteristics and benefits.
Magnetic resistance provides a smooth and quiet operation. It allows for a wide range of resistance levels. This makes it suitable for users of various fitness levels. Fluid resistance offers a more realistic cycling experience. It uses a liquid-filled chamber, increasing resistance as you pedal harder. This simulates road cycling, making workouts more engaging.
Air resistance uses a fan mechanism. This type of resistance grows stronger with your effort level. It is ideal for high-intensity workouts but can be noisy. The choice of resistance type influences your workout’s intensity, sound level, and overall enjoyment.
In summary, the resistance type impacts how smooth or challenging your training feels. It can enhance or detract from your experience based on your fitness goals and preferences.

What Are the Common Errors to Avoid When Using an Electric Bike Trainer?
The common errors to avoid when using an electric bike trainer include improper setup, neglecting maintenance, using incorrect resistance levels, not adjusting bike settings, and failing to properly warm up.
- Improper setup
- Neglecting maintenance
- Using incorrect resistance levels
- Not adjusting bike settings
- Failing to properly warm up
Understanding these errors is essential for optimizing performance and preventing injuries while using an electric bike trainer.
-
Improper Setup: Improper setup refers to the incorrect positioning of the bike on the trainer. This can lead to instability and ineffective training sessions. Riders should ensure that their bike is securely attached, with proper alignment between the rear wheel and the trainer. Misalignment can result in unnecessary wear on the bike components and affect riding posture. It’s crucial to follow manufacturer guidelines for set-up or seek assistance if unsure.
-
Neglecting Maintenance: Neglecting maintenance involves failing to regularly check and service the trainer and the bike. Regular maintenance includes cleaning, lubricating, and inspecting moving parts. Research indicates that proper maintenance can extend the lifespan of the equipment and improve performance. -
Using Incorrect Resistance Levels: Using incorrect resistance levels can lead to ineffective workouts or even injuries. Riders should select resistance settings that match their fitness levels and training objectives. Beginners might overexert themselves with too much resistance, leading to fatigue or strain. Studies show that many cyclists achieve better results with progressive resistance settings tailored to their strength levels.
-
Not Adjusting Bike Settings: Not adjusting bike settings involves leaving bike seat heights, angles, or handlebars unmodified when transitioning to a trainer. Proper bike fit is essential for comfort and efficiency. Poor adjustments can lead to discomfort or injury during rides. According to the American College of Sports Medicine, maintaining a proper bike fit can maximize cycling efficiency and power output.
-
Failing to Properly Warm Up: Failing to properly warm up involves skipping essential stretches and warm-up exercises before sessions. Warm-ups prepare muscles for exertion and help prevent injuries. Guidelines suggest a minimum of 10-15 minutes of light cycling or dynamic stretching before intensive workouts.
